The Crisis of Modern Liberalism: A Conversation with Charles Kesler

with Charles R. Kesler

The next edition of Liberty Law Talk is a conversation with Charles Kesler on his new book, I am the Change: Barack Obama and the Crisis of Liberalism.  Professor Kesler’s book argues that the intellectual world of modern liberalism is built on philosophical contradictions about the nature of liberty and the requirements of law and government to protect it. A more basic flaw is its continuing inability to limit itself when it comes to state power and welfare entitlements. This “never enough” mentality translates into the overwhelming and barely governable size of the modern democratic state. Our current President, Barack Obama, embodies these contradictions and tendencies and, as such, richly illustrates modern liberalism’s contemporary understanding of law and power.
